STATE v. SMITH

Nos. 82-377-CR, 82-891-CR.

113 Wis.2d 497 (1983)

335 N.W.2d 376

STATE of Wisconsin, Plaintiff-Respondent, v. Pervan Zeb SMITH, Defendant-Appellant.

Supreme Court of Wisconsin.

Decided July 1, 1983.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

For the defendant-appellant there was a brief by Micaela H. Levine, Terry E. Mitchell and Calvey & Mitchell, S.C., Milwaukee, and oral argument by Ms. Levine.

For the plaintiff-respondent the cause was argued by Sally L. Wellman, assistant attorney general, with whom on the brief was Bronson C. La Follette, attorney general.


On bypass from court of appeals.

SHIRLEY S. ABRAHAMSON, J.
